Former AEW Star Wins Championship at WWE NXT Halloween Havoc 2025
On Saturday, WWE presented NXT Halloween Havoc 2025, featuring multiple championships on the line. In several of the early results, those championships stayed in place; however, an AEW star, now with WWE, captured her first-ever championship in the company.
Earlier this week, fans learned that the NXT Women’s North American Champion, Sol Ruca, suffered a leg injury, which meant she couldn’t defend her title at Halloween Havoc. Due to that unfortunate circumstance, her friend and tag team partner, Zaria, opted to replace her in the match against Blake Monroe.

Early in the match, Blake strategically went after Zaria’s arm, but Zaria still fought her off. She also managed to get out of an armbar attempt by Blake.
A big spot occurred when the two competitors were outside the ring, and Blake accidentally knocked into Sol’s crutch, causing her to fall. After a bit of in-ring action, Zaria went out to check on her friend, and Blake grabbed her for a Glamour Shot DDT.
Back inside the ring, Blake delivered a second Glamour Shot DDT on Zaria and pinned her to become the new Women’s North American Champion.

WWE shared several pieces of footage, including highlights from the match’s frantic finish. As seen in the video clip, Zaria is stalking Blake outside the ring, and Blake trips over one of Sol’s crutches, causing her to fall to the ground.
Zaria returned to the ring to beat up Blake and clothesline her down, then hesitated from further attacking her so she could leave the ring to check on Sol. That allowed Blake to sneak up for the DDT to gain the advantage.
After the match, WWE shared a video clip of Blake celebrating her big championship win, as she posed from the ring corner while fans applauded and cheered.
Meanwhile, Zaria and Sol looked dejected while seated outside the ring. WWE questioned if the outcome might have caused issues for NXT’s ZaRuca moving forward.
That officially ends Sol’s reign as the NXT Women’s North American Champion at 189 days, which is the longest anyone has held the championship. As of this writing, she still holds the WWE Women’s Speed Championship.
Blake previously appeared as Mariah May in Tony Khan’s All Elite Wrestling (AEW). While there, she won the AEW Women’s World Championship once.
Her NXT win suggests bigger things are on the way in her career. Several stars who previously won a North American Championship went on to win the major championships on NXT.
Earlier in the event, Ethan Page successfully pinned El Hijo de Dr. Wagner Jr. in a Day of the Dead match to hold onto his NXT North American Championship. Another match saw Je’Von Evans and Leon Slater defeat Mr. Iguana and La Parka via pinfall.
Several other championship matches were on the NXT Halloween Havoc card, including Jacy Jayne defending the NXT Women’s Championship against Tatum Paxley and Ricky Saints defending the NXT Championship against Trick Williams.
